Bobby Witt Jr.'s Lightning-Fast Inside-the-Park Homer: A Record-Breaking Moment (2026)

The world of baseball witnessed an extraordinary feat last night as Bobby Witt Jr. showcased his incredible speed and base-running skills. In a thrilling display, Witt Jr. blazed his way around the bases in a mere 14.13 seconds, achieving an inside-the-park home run that left fans and commentators alike in awe.

What makes this moment so captivating is the sheer speed and precision with which Witt Jr. executed his run. With Maikel Garcia on second base, Witt Jr. hit a ball down the first-base line, and in an instant, he was off like a shot. His sprint speed, clocked at an elite 30.4 feet per second, left the opposition scrambling and the crowd on their feet.

The Speedster's Journey

Witt Jr.'s journey around the bases was a masterclass in base-running. He covered the distance from home to third in an impressive 10.91 seconds, a crucial moment that set the tone for his record-breaking feat. The final sprint from third to home, a mere 90 feet, was a blur as he slid safely into home plate, leaving the relay throw in the dust.

This achievement places Witt Jr. in an elite category, with his time ranking fourth in the Statcast era. Only three other players have accomplished a faster trip around the bases, and Witt Jr. is now part of this exclusive club. A Historical Perspective

Witt Jr.'s inside-the-park home run is not just a modern marvel; it's a nod to the rich history of the game. Inside-the-park homers have always been a rare and exciting occurrence, often requiring a perfect storm of factors - a well-hit ball, a misplay in the outfield, and, of course, blazing speed. Witt Jr.'s achievement harkens back to the days when base-running prowess was a key differentiator between players.
